GOOD TO HAVE ON HAND

  • small bowl
  • bread knife
  • cheese grater
  • kitchen basting brush

 


Ingredients

Units Scale
  • 4 croissants
  • 60 grams cheese of your choice (I used Gruyére)
  • 100 grams deli ham
  • 1 tsp chives
GLAZE
  • 1 tbsp butter
  • 1 tsp poppy seeds
  • 1/2 tsp brown sugar
  • 1/2 tsp dijon mustard
  • 1/4 tsp garlic powder
  • 1/4 tsp onion powder
  • 1/4 tsp salt

Instructions

PREPARATIONS

  • Grate Gruyère cheese.
  • Cut the chives into thin rolls.
  • Melt 1 tbsp butter in a small bowl in the microwave or in a saucepan.
  • Preheat the oven to 150°C / 302°F

INSTRUCTIONS

  1.  Add the following ingredients to the melted butter: onion powder, garlic powder, salt, brown sugar, poppy seeds and Dijon mustard. Mix well and set aside.
  2. Slice the croissants lengthwise, but not all the way through. Now place the ham inside and top with the grated Gruyère. Sprinkle with chives. Fold the croissants closed and brush the tops with the glaze. Place them in a baking dish or directly on a baking tray.
  3. Bake the croissants for 7 minutes until the cheese has melted then turn on the broiler for 2-3 minutes until golden brown and crispy.

Recommended Equipment

  • glass jar
  • measuring spoons
  • immersion blender
  • large plate

Ingredients

Units Scale
  • 150 grams grilled chicken breast
  • 1 tsp capers
  • a hand full of arugula salad
SAUCE
  • 125 grams canned tuna in water, drained
  • 1 tbsp capers
  • 2 anchovies
  • 3 tbsp mayonnaise
  • juice of half a lemon
  • 4 tbsp extra-virgin olive oil
  • 1 tsp dijon mustard
  • salt to taste

Instructions

  1. In a tall glass jar, add drained tuna and the following ingredients: 1 tbsp capers, 2 anchovies, 3 tbsp mayonnaise, the juice of half a lemon, 4 tbsp olive oil, and 1 tsp Dijon mustard. Then, use an immersion blender to puree everything into a creamy mixture. Season with salt to taste.
  2. On a large plate, arrange the grilled chicken breast slices overlapping. Spread the tuna cream over the chicken slices, making sure some of the meat is still visible at the edges. Top with 1 tsp capers, grind fresh pepper over it, and place a handful of washed arugula in the center. Best served immediately or stored in the refrigerator until ready to eat.

GOOD TO HAVE ON HAND

  • medium-sized bowl
  • oven-safe pan

 


Ingredients

Units Scale
  • 4 boneless chicken thighs
  • 1/4 cup greek yogurt
  • juice of 1 lemon
  • 1/2 tbsp dried oregano
  • 1/4 tsp salt
  • 1/4 tsp pepper
  • 1/8 - 1/4 tsp chili flakes
  • 2 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p fresh thyme
  • 2 tsp butter

Instructions

PREPARATIONS

  • In a medium-sized bowl, mix the following ingredients into a marinade: yogurt, lemon juice, peeled and pressed garlic cloves, chili flakes, oregano, salt, and pepper.
  • Place the chicken thighs in the bowl and rub them thoroughly with the marinade. Let the thighs marinate in the refrigerator for at least 1 hour up to overnight.

INSTRUCTIONS

  1. Preheat the oven to 200°C / 392°F.
  2. Remove the chicken thighs from the refrigerator and place them skin-side up in an ovenproof pan. Slice a lemon and arrange the slices between the chicken thighs in the pan. Place about 1/2 teaspoon of butter on each thigh and drizzle 1-2 tablespoons of olive oil over everything.
  3. Bake the pan with the thighs in the oven for about 45 minutes uncovered. Depending on the size of the thighs, it might take a bit longer. Turn on the broiler 5-10 minutes before the end of cooking to get the chicken really crispy. A delicious sauce will naturally form in the pan while baking.
  4. Serve the hot thighs and the sauce immediately. They go best with salad, potatoes, or rice. Enjoy your piece of bliss!

GOOD TO HAVE ON HAND

  • sharp knife
  • cutting board
  • large pan

 


Ingredients

Units Scale
FILLING
  • 400 grams lean minced beef
  • 1 tbsp olive oil
  • 1 tsp chili flakes
  • 1/2 tsp oregano
  • 1/2 cumin
  • 1/2 garlic powder
  • 1/2 onion powder
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1/2 cayenne pepper
  • 1/2 ground black pepper
  • 1 tbsp tomato paste
  • 250 milliliters beef stock
  • 125 grams shredded mozzarella
  • 125 grams shredded cheddar
TORTILLAS
  • 6 medium-sized tortillas
  • 3 tsp olive oil
TOPPINGS
  • 2 limes
  • cilantro
  • 200 grams creme fraiche
  • 200 grams salsa

Instructions

  1. Wash the cilantro, pluck the leaves from the stems, and roughly chop them.
  2. Wash the limes and cut them into quarters.
  3. Mix the grated mozzarella and grated cheddar in a bowl.
  4. Heat a large pan over medium heat and add 1 tbsp olive oil. Put the ground beef into the pan and season it with 1 teaspoon of chili powder, and ½ teaspoon each of oregano, cumin, garlic powder, onion powder, cayenne pepper, salt, and pepper. Cook the meat until it forms a dark crust at the bottom of the pan. Then add 1 heaping tablespoon of tomato paste to the meat, mix everything together, and let it cook for 1-2 minutes. Pour beef broth into the pan to deglaze it, scrape off the crust from the bottom, and let everything simmer for about 10 minutes until the broth forms a creamy sauce around the meat.
  5. Meanwhile, lay out 6 tortilla wraps side by side and spread half of the cheese on one half of each tortilla, leaving the other half free.
  6. Spread the meat directly from the pan onto the cheese on each tortilla. Wipe the pan clean and place it back on the stove.
  7. Now, spread the second half of the cheese on top of the meat and use a spoon to distribute the filling to the edge of half of each tortilla. Fold the empty half of the tortilla over the filled half. Press down firmly.
  8. Cook two of the filled quesadillas side by side in the pan with 1 teaspoon of olive oil on both sides over medium heat until the tortilla becomes crispy golden brown and the cheese inside is melted. Remove from the pan and cut in half.
  9. Place three pieces of the quesadillas on each plate, along with two lime wedges, and sprinkle with cilantro. Serve with your favorite salsa and sour cream for dipping.

GOOD TO HAVE ON HAND

  • baking dish – my used measurements were 20x26cm (8×10 inch)
  • sharp knife
  • cutting board
  • medium-sized bowl
  • whisk
  • small bowl
  • pastry brush
  • spatula
  • large pan

 


Ingredients

Units Scale
DOUGH
  • 450 grams all-purpose flour
  • 180 milliliters full-fat cow milk
  • 2 tsp dry active yeast
  • 1 tbsp honey
  • 1 egg
  • 3 tbsp butter, room-temperature
  • 1/2 tsp salt
  • 1 tbsp olive oil for greasing the bowl
BACON
  • 250 grams bacon
  • 2 tsp dried thyme
  • 1 tbsp honey
  • 1/4 tsp cayenne pepper
  • 60 milliliter white wine (or any kind of stock)
CARAMALIZED ONIONS
  • 600 grams yellow onions
  • 1 tbsp butter
  • 1 tsp salt
  • 60 milliliter white wine (or any kind of stock)
POPPY SEED GLAZE
  • 2 tbsp butter, melted
  • 1 tsp Dijon mustard
  • 2 tsp brown sugar
  • 1 tsp poppy seeds
  • 1/2 tsp garlic powder
OTHER INGREDIENTS
  • 250 grams cheddar cheese
  • 1 tsp butter for greasing the baking dish

Instructions

  1. To make the dough, warm the milk slightly to 35–40°C (95–104°F) and mix it with the dry active yeast and honey in a small container. Let it sit for about 5 minutes until bubbles form, indicating the yeast is active. Meanwhile, in a medium-sized bowl, combine the egg, butter, and salt. Stir in the milk-yeast mixture until well incorporated. Gradually add the flour in four additions, mixing thoroughly after each one. Once the dough is firm enough, transfer it to a clean work surface and knead with the remaining flour until it becomes smooth, elastic, and soft. This should take about 10 minutes. Lightly oil a large bowl and place the dough ball inside. Coat the dough lightly with a bit more olive oil, then cover the bowl with cling film and a clean towel. Let it rest in a warm place for one hour.
  2. To make the caramelized onions, peel the onions, cut them into thin half-circles, and cook them in a large pan with a tablespoon of butter and a pinch of salt over low to medium heat. Stir occasionally, allowing them to caramelize slowly. This takes about 30 minutes, depending on the desired color. Finish by deglazing with a splash of white wine and letting it reduce briefly. Alternatively, you can use stock instead of wine. Remove the onions from the pan and set aside in a bowl.
  3. For the bacon, use the same pan you caramelized the onions in (no need for additional fat). Fry the bacon until crispy, then add fresh or dried thyme, a pinch of cayenne pepper, and a drizzle of honey. Let everything caramelize over medium heat before deglazing with a splash of white wine or stock. Allow the liquid to evaporate, then set the bacon aside.
  4. Grease a baking dish with butter and set aside. Preheat the oven to 190°C / 375°F. Grate the cheddar cheese and set it aside. Dust a clean work surface with flour and place the dough ball on it. It should have doubled in size by now. Sprinkle the dough lightly with more flour and roll it out into a rectangle about 30×40 cm (12×16 inches). Spread half of the grated cheddar cheese evenly over the dough, followed by the caramelized onions and bacon. Top with the remaining cheese. Roll the dough tightly from the bottom upward, then cut it into 12 equal pieces. Place the rolls in the greased baking dish, cut side up. Cover the dish with cling film and a towel, and let it rest for another 30 minutes in a warm place.
  5. Bake the rolls in the preheated oven for about 30 minutes, or until golden brown. While the rolls bake, prepare the poppy seed glaze. In a small bowl, mix together melted butter, garlic powder, poppy seeds, brown sugar, and Dijon mustard.
  6. After 30 minutes of baking, remove the rolls from the oven and brush them evenly with the glaze. Return them to the oven and bake for another 5 minutes, being careful not to let them get too dark. Let the rolls cool for 15 minutes before serving. Enjoy!

GOOD TO HAVE ON HAND

  • sharp knife
  • cutting board
  • big pot with lid

 


Ingredients

Units Scale
  • 1 kilograms potatoes
  • 125 grams bacon
  • 300 grams german wiener sausage
  • 4 carrots
  • 1 leek
  • 1 big onion
  • 4 garlic cloves
  • 1200 milliliter vegetable broth
  • 100 milliliter heavy cream
  • 1 tbsp butter
  • 1/2 tsp marjoram
  • 1 bay leaf
  • pinch of freshly grated nutmeg
  • salt & pepper to taste
  • parsley for topping

Instructions

  1. Peel the potatoes and carrots and chop them into bite-sized pieces. Set aside.
  2. Wash the leek and cut it into thin strips.
  3. Peel the onion and garlic cloves and dice them. Set aside.
  4. Finely chop the parsley.
  5. Slice the sausages. Set aside.
  6. Dice the bacon.
  7. Put the bacon in the cold pot and heat it over medium heat. This way, the bacon fat renders out nicely. Then remove the bacon and set it aside for later and leave the fat in the pot.
  8. Now add the onions, garlic and leeks to the pot and sauté for 2-3 minutes, then add the potato and carrot pieces. Sauté everything for about 5 minutes.
  9. Then add the vegetable broth and simmer with the lid on for 15 minutes. Now, add marjoram, bay leaf and nutmeg, season with salt and pepper, and simmer for another 15 minutes with the lid on.
  10. Now add the bacon, sausage slices, and cream to the soup and simmer for another 5 minutes without the lid, until the sausages are heated through. Finally, season with salt and pepper.
  11. Serve the soup in deep plates and garnish with a bit of freshly chopped parsley and optional baguette.
